Transaction d7566670fea0c477402606640b0a965232bd60582bac408fa930861d3e84c20a
1 Input
2 Outputs
- d7566670fea0c477402606640b0a965232bd60582bac408fa930861d3e84c20a:0
- d7566670fea0c477402606640b0a965232bd60582bac408fa930861d3e84c20a:1
value 3701598189
address mkQLvSEaecRfmrAGTiVterPLJTrThBCkha
value 32500000
address 2NBMEXUvMbZ1g5wsLYErLHnXksgwbnGyUr6